The Extinct is a comprehensive Minecraft Bedrock Add-On introducing 21 new creatures, dozens of items, gear sets, blocks and more, designed to transform your survival experience by bringing extinct creatures back to the Minecraft universe.

Creatures spawn naturally across Overworld, Nether and End biomes, and occasionally leave Nests. These nests contain eggs used for hatching and taming.

To hatch an egg, place it in a nest. Eggs placed into Warm Nests hatch faster. Hold a furry carpet and interact with a regular nest to make it cozy and warm.

Interact with a placed egg while holding Honeycomb to wax it. A waxed egg never hatches, so you can keep it as long as you want. Scrape the wax off with an axe and the hatch timer continues. Waxing works on all 12 egg-laying creatures, and a waxed egg stays waxed if you break it and place it again.

Tamed creatures grow from baby to adult over time or when fed.

Feed a Golden Dandelion to a baby creature to pause its growth. It stays a baby until you feed it another Golden Dandelion.

Feed a creature its favourite food to tame it. Each attempt has a chance to work, so keep feeding until it succeeds. Every creature can be tamed in the wild, including the aggressive ones, and the chance scales with how dangerous the creature is.

Chance per attemptCreatures
30%Bloomdodo, Sand Runner, Ironthumb
20%Rocktail, Spikeback, Thorncrest, Skyreach, Cloudclaw, Razorjaw, Mammosk, Void Runner, Ender Wing
15%Sabertooth, Frosthorn, Coralback, Swiftstride
10%Carnoravager, Ashclaw, Venomfang
5%Grumble, Voidspine

Taming items for the aggressive creatures:

  • Grumble: any raw meat or Rotten Flesh
  • Carnoravager: any raw meat
  • Ashclaw: any meat, raw or cooked, or Rotten Flesh
  • Venomfang: Echo Shard or Sculk Vein
  • Voidspine: Chorus Fruit

Hatching an egg still works and gives you a tame creature from birth.

Rideable creatures include Rocktail, Razorjaw, Void Runner, Ender Wing, Mammosk, Frosthorn, Coralback, Swiftstride, Ironthumb, Voidspine, Carnoravager, and Sabertooth. Some offer gliding, others speed, inventory, or defensive perks. Coralback only accepts a saddle as a tamed adult.

Riding uses a wide camera by default, similar to the Happy Ghast. Turn on Legacy Camera in the settings menu to get the old close camera back. The change applies when you mount again, or after you land if you are flying.

You get the settings item when you first join a world. Craft another from 4 Sticks around 1 Leather.

Interact with your Grumble while riding it to make it roar.

Tameable creatures breed using the same food that tames them. Feed two tamed adults of the same species to get a baby.

All three are rideable, and all three are born live, so they have no eggs and no nests.

Coralback is the first water mount. Ride it and you breathe underwater, and you get night vision to see through the dark. Nearby players within 4 blocks get the water breathing too. It takes no damage from magma blocks and pushes up through bubble columns instead of being dragged down. Wild Coralbacks defend their waters, so bring fish, not weapons.

Swiftstride is the fastest mount on land and takes no fall damage. It travels the mesa in small flocks. Feed it Wildflowers to build its trust, then hop on. It throws you off a few times before it accepts you, the same way a horse does.

Ironthumb farms for you. Ride it through your fields and interact to harvest every mature crop around you. Wheat, Carrots, Potatoes, Beetroots, and Cocoa are replanted, and one seed or crop is used for the replant. Stems, Sugar Cane, Bamboo, Torchflower, and Pitcher Plant are harvested without replanting.

Creatures drop a wide variety of crafting components used for gear, trading, and taming.

Shimmer Feathers are edible. Eat one and you glow for 2 minutes, which lights up the ground around you as you walk. The item then goes on a 2 minute cooldown. The glow ends early if you change dimension.

Traders may offer rare items like Frozen Carrots, Shimmer Feathers, or taming items in exchange for mob drops, bones, or fur.
